Doctor of Psychology in Clinical Psychology Curriculum
Biological, Methodological, and General Psychology Requirements (25 hours)
- 701: Psychometric Theory and Assessment (3 hours)
- 702: Lifespan Developmental Psychology (3 hours)
- 703: Biological Bases of Behavior (3 hours)
- 710: Cognition and Affective Processes (3 hours)
- 711: Social Psychology and Social Neuroscience (3 hours)
- 712: Research Design (3 hours)
- 714: Statistical Methods (3 hours)
- 715: Advanced Statistical Methods (3 hours)
- 812: Seminar in History and Systems of Psychology (1 hour)
Ethics, Professional Values, and Cultural Diversity Requirements (7 hours)
- 716: Professional Values (1 hour)
- 717: Ethics and Professional Issues (3 hours)
- 718: Individual and Cultural Diversity (3 hours)
Assessment Requirements (21 hours)
- 708: Psychopharmacology (3 hours)
- 721: Psychopathology (4 hours)
- 731: Personality Assessment (4 hours)
- 732: Cognitive Assessment (4 hours)
- 833: Neuropsychological Assessment (3 hours)
- 865: Child Psychopathology (3 hours)
Intervention Requirements (14 hours)
- 733: Clinical Interviewing (4 hours)
- 743: Evidence-Based Assessment and Therapy I (4 hours)
- 745: Evidence-Based Assessment and Therapy II (3 hours)
- 874: Child and Family Behavior Therapy (3 hours)
Consultation, Supervision, and Health Psychology (14 hours)
- 704: Integrated Primary Healthcare (3 hours)
- 726: Health Psychology (3 hours)
- 835: Psycho-oncology (3 hours)
- 861: Health Psychology II (3 hours)
- 960: Consultation and Supervision I (2 hours)
Practicum and Internship Requirements (12 hours)
- 871: Practicum I (1 hour, taken for at least 6 credit hours)
- 993: Internship (6 hours, taken over the course of one year)
Dissertation (7 hours)
- 971: Clinical Dissertation (taken for at least 7 credits)*
Electives (3 hours)
- 880: Special Topics (1-3 hours)
